    A Canterbury woman's warning others - after finding out her Tinder match was on home detention for child sexual offending


    The woman, a sexual assault survivor herself, told the Herald it was months before she found out Blake Miller had lied and used a fake name.

    She says he'd claimed his sentence related to poaching or trespassing.

    Miller was sentenced last year to 10-months home detention after pleading guilty to three charges of sexual violation by unlawful sexual connection and one of doing an indecent act on a child.
